I’m a windows user and I’m having issues with Java 17. I finally found where Eclipse downloaded java and Prism says its a good path but then when I actually try to launch I get this error:
The java binary “” couldn’t be found. Please fix the java path override in the instance’s settings or disable it.
What should I do?
EDIT: Nevermind, I had to click the auto detect button have manually select one of the Java 17 options from there. It seems like it had an issue with me manually copying and pasting the location.
